APPENDIX  III REFERENCES USED TO DEVELOP THE TRAMAN Automatic  Digital  Network  (AUTODIN)  Operating  Procedures,  JANAP  128(J), Joint Chiefs of Staff, Washington, D.C., July 1993. Basic  Operational  Communications  Doctrine  (U),  NWP4(B)  (NWP  6-01),  Chief  of Naval Operations, Washington, D.C., September 1989. Call Sign Book for Ships, ACP 113(AC), Joint Chiefs of Staff, Washington, D.C., April 1986. Communication  Instructions—General  (U),   ACP  121(F),  Joint  Chiefs  of  Staff, Washington, D.C., April 1983. Communications   Instructions—Security   (U),   ACP  122,  Joint  Chiefs  of  Staff, Washington, D.C., 1981. Communications Instructions—Tape Relay Procedures, ACP 127(G), Joint Chiefs of Staff, Washington, D.C., November 1988. Communications Instructions—Tape Relay Procedures, ACP 127 US SUPP-1(H), Joint Chiefs of Staff, Washington, D.C., May 1984. Communications   Instructions—Teletypewriter   (Teleprinter)   Procedures,   ACP 126(C), Joint Chiefs of Staff, Washington, D.C., May 1989. Communications Security Material System (CMS) Policy and Procedures Manual, CMS 1, Department of the Navy, Washington, D.C., March 1993. Department of the Navy Information and Personnel Security Program Regulation, OPNAVINST  5510.1H,  Chief  of  Naval  Operations,  Washington,  D.C.,  May 1991 Fleet Communications (U),  NTP  4(C),  Commander,  Naval  Telecommunications Command, Washington, D.C., June 1988. Joint Voice Call Sign Book, JANAP 119, Joint Chiefs of Staff, Washington, D.C., January 1984. Radiotelephone Procedure, ACP 125(E), Joint Chiefs of Staff, Washington, D.C., August  1987. Secure Telephone Unit Third Generation (STU-III) Comsec Material Management Manual  (CMS6),  Communications  Security  Material  System,  Washington, D.C., October 1990. AIII-1
